body 
{
    font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
}

div
{
    display:inline-block;
    width: 1275px;
}
.izquierda
{
    overflow:hidden;
    display:inline-block;
    width:300px;
    float:left;
    padding-left: 34px;
    padding-top:5px;
}

.centro
{
    overflow:hidden;
    display:inline-block;
    border-style: none;
    border-color: inherit;
    border-width: 0px;
    width:500px;
    float:left;
    padding-left: 34px;
    padding-top:5px;
}

.derecha
{
    width:340px;
    float:right;
    border:0px;
    padding-top:5px;
    }
  .derecha2
  {
    border-style: none;
    border-color: inherit;
    border-width: 0px;
    float:right;
    width: 255px;
    height: 209px;
}
.rig
{
    display:inline-block;
    width:512px;
    float:right;
    height:100px;
  
    }
    
.cotizacion
{
    display:inline-block;
    text-align:center;
    font-size:x-large;
}



.spantitulo
{
    font-size:25px;
    font-weight:bold;
    }
.campoobli
{
    background-color:#FFFF5F;
}

.contenedor
{
    overflow:hidden;
    width:800px;

}
.contenedorComents
{
    overflow:hidden;
    width:750px;    
    padding-left: 34px;
    padding-top:5px;
}
    
.imglogos{
    width: 30px;
    height: 30px;
}
.myButton {
	            -moz-box-shadow:inset 0px 1px 0px 0px #97c4fe;
	            -webkit-box-shadow:inset 0px 1px 0px 0px #97c4fe;
	            box-shadow:inset 0px 1px 0px 0px #97c4fe;
	            fil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#3d94f6', endColorstr='#1e62d0');
	            background-color:#3d94f6;
	            -moz-border-radius:5px;
	            -webkit-border-radius:5px;
	            border-radius:5px;
	            border:1px solid #337fed;
	            display:inline-block;
	            color:#ffffff;
	            font-family:arial;
	            font-size:15px;
	            font-weight:bold;
	            padding:3px 6px;
	            text-decoration:none;
	            text-shadow:1px 1px 0px #1570cd;
	text-align: center;
}.myButton:hover {
	            background:-webkit-gradient( linear, left top, left bottom, color-stop(0.05, #1e62d0), color-stop(1, #3d94f6) );
	            background:-moz-linear-gradient( center top, #1e62d0 5%, #3d94f6 100% );
	            fil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#1e62d0', endColorstr='#3d94f6');
	            background-color:#1e62d0;
            }.myButton:active {
	            position:relative;
	            top:1px;
            }
        .myButton2 {
	        -moz-box-shadow:inset 0px 1px 0px 0px #fab3ad;
	        -webkit-box-shadow:inset 0px 1px 0px 0px #fab3ad;
	        box-shadow:inset 0px 1px 0px 0px #fab3ad;
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#fa665a', endColorstr='#d34639');
	        background-color:#fa665a;
	        -moz-border-radius:5px;
	        -webkit-border-radius:5px;
	        border-radius:5px;
	        border:1px solid #d83526;
	        display:inline-block;
	        color:#ffffff;
	        font-family:arial;
	        font-size:15px;
	        font-weight:bold;
	        padding:3px 6px;
	        text-decoration:none;
	        text-shadow:1px 1px 0px #98231a;
	width: 83px;
	text-align: center;
}.myButton2:hover {
	        background:-webkit-gradient( linear, left top, left bottom, color-stop(0.05, #d34639), color-stop(1, #fa665a) );
	        background:-moz-linear-gradient( center top, #d34639 5%, #fa665a 100% );
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#d34639', endColorstr='#fa665a');
	        background-color:#d34639;
        }.myButton2:active {
	        position:relative;
	        top:1px;
        }
        
        .myButton3 {
	        -moz-box-shadow:inset 0px 1px 0px 0px #a4e271;
	        -webkit-box-shadow:inset 0px 1px 0px 0px #a4e271;
	        box-shadow:inset 0px 1px 0px 0px #a4e271;
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#89c403', endColorstr='#77a809');
	        background-color:#89c403;
	        -moz-border-radius:5px;
	        -webkit-border-radius:5px;
	        border-radius:5px;
	        border:1px solid #74b807;
	        display:inline-block;
	        color:#ffffff;
	        font-family:arial;
	        font-size:15px;
	        font-weight:bold;
	        padding:3px 6px;
	        text-decoration:none;
	        text-shadow:1px 1px 0px #528009;
	text-align: center;
    margin-left: 0px;
}.myButton3:hover {
	        background:-webkit-gradient( linear, left top, left bottom, color-stop(0.05, #77a809), color-stop(1, #89c403) );
	        background:-moz-linear-gradient( center top, #77a809 5%, #89c403 100% );
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#77a809', endColorstr='#89c403');
	        background-color:#77a809;
        }.myButton3:active {
	        position:relative;
	        top:1px;
        }
        
        .myButton4 {
	        -moz-box-shadow:inset 0px 1px 0px 0px #fab3ad;
	        -webkit-box-shadow:inset 0px 1px 0px 0px #fab3ad;
	        box-shadow:inset 0px 1px 0px 0px #fab3ad;
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#fa665a', endColorstr='#d34639');
	        background-color:#fa665a;
	        -moz-border-radius:5px;
	        -webkit-border-radius:5px;
	        border-radius:5px;
	        border:1px solid #d83526;
	        display:inline-block;
	        color:#ffffff;
	        font-family:arial;
	        font-size:15px;
	        font-weight:bold;
	        padding:3px 6px;
	        text-decoration:none;
	        text-shadow:1px 1px 0px #98231a;
	text-align: center;
}.myButton4:hover {
	        background:-webkit-gradient( linear, left top, left bottom, color-stop(0.05, #d34639), color-stop(1, #fa665a) );
	        background:-moz-linear-gradient( center top, #d34639 5%, #fa665a 100% );
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#d34639', endColorstr='#fa665a');
	        background-color:#d34639;
        }.myButton4:active {
	        position:relative;
	        top:1px;
        }
        
        .myButton5 {
	        -moz-box-shadow:inset 0px 1px 0px 0px #ffffff;
	        -webkit-box-shadow:inset 0px 1px 0px 0px #ffffff;
	        box-shadow:inset 0px 1px 0px 0px #ffffff;
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#ffffff', endColorstr='#f6f6f6');
	        background-color:#ffffff;
	        -moz-border-radius:5px;
	        -webkit-border-radius:5px;
	        border-radius:5px;
	        border:1px solid #dcdcdc;
	        display:inline-block;
	        color:#666666;
	        font-family:arial;
	        font-size:small;
	        font-weight:bold;
	        padding:3px 6px;
	        text-decoration:none;
	        text-shadow:1px 1px 0px #ffffff;
	text-align: center;
    margin-left: 0px;
    margin-top: 0px;
}.myButton5:hover {
	        background:-webkit-gradient( linear, left top, left bottom, color-stop(0.05, #f6f6f6), color-stop(1, #ffffff) );
	        background:-moz-linear-gradient( center top, #f6f6f6 5%, #ffffff 100% );
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#f6f6f6', endColorstr='#ffffff');
	        background-color:#f6f6f6;
        }.myButton5:active {
	        position:relative;
	        top:1px;
        }
        
        .myButtonC {
	        -moz-box-shadow:inset 0px 1px 0px 0px #fff6af;
	        -webkit-box-shadow:inset 0px 1px 0px 0px #fff6af;
	        box-shadow:inset 0px 1px 0px 0px #fff6af;
	        background:-webkit-gradient( linear, left top, left bottom, color-stop(0.05, #ffec64), color-stop(1, #ffab23) );
	        background:-moz-linear-gradient( center top, #ffec64 5%, #ffab23 100% );
	        filter:progid:DXImageTransform.Microsoft.gradient(startColorstr='#ffec64', endColorstr='#ffab23');
	        background-color:#ffec64;
	        -moz-border-radius:5px;
	        -webkit-border-radius:5px;
	        border-radius:5px;
	        border:1px solid #ffaa22;
	        display:inline-block;
	        color:#333333;
	        font-family:arial;
	        font-size:15px;
	        font-weight:bold;
	        padding:5px 6px;
	        text-decoration:none;
	        text-shadow:1px 1px 0px #ffee66;
        }
        
        .btn-primary{color:#fff;background-color:#428bca;border-color:#357ebd}.btn-primary:hover,.btn-primary:focus,.btn-primary:active,.btn-primary.active,.open .dropdown-toggle.btn-primary{color:#fff;background-color:#3276b1;border-color:#285e8e}.btn-primary:active,.btn-primary.active,.open .dropdown-toggle.btn-primary{background-image:none}.btn-primary.disabled,.btn-primary[disabled],fieldset[disabled] .btn-primary,.btn-primary.disabled:hover,.btn-primary[disabled]:hover,fieldset[disabled] .btn-primary:hover,.btn-primary.disabled:focus,.btn-primary[disabled]:focus,fieldset[disabled] .btn-primary:focus,.btn-primary.disabled:active,.btn-primary[disabled]:active,fieldset[disabled] .btn-primary:active,.btn-primary.disabled.active,.btn-primary[disabled].active,fieldset[disabled] .btn-primary.active{background-color:#428bca;border-color:#357ebd}.btn-primary .badge{color:#428bca;background-color:#fff} 
        .btn{display:inline-block;padding:6px 12px;margin-bottom:0;font-size:14px;font-weight:normal;line-height:1.428571429;text-align:center;white-space:nowrap;vertical-align:middle;cursor:pointer;background-image:none;border:1px solid transparent;border-radius:4px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;-o-user-select:none;user-select:none}.btn:focus{outline:thin dotted;outline:5px auto -webkit-focus-ring-color;outline-offset:-2px}.btn:hover,.btn:focus{color:#333;text-decoration:none}.btn:active,.btn.active{background-image:none;outline:0;-webkit-box-shadow:inset 0 3px 5px rgba(0,0,0,0.125);box-shadow:inset 0 3px 5px rgba(0,0,0,0.125)}.btn.disabled,.btn[disabled],fieldset[disabled] .btn{pointer-events:none;cursor:not-allowed;opacity:.65;filter:alpha(opacity=65);-webkit-box-shadow:none;box-shadow:none}
        
        
        .campotexto {
display: block;
  width: 250px;
  height: 34px;
  padding: 6px 12px;
  font-size: 14px;
  line-height: 1.428571429;
  color: #555555;
  vertical-align: middle;
  background-color: #ffffff;
  background-image: none;
  border: 1px solid #cccccc;
  border-radius: 4px;
  -webkit-box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
          box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
  -webkit-transition: border-color ease-in-out 0.15s, box-shadow ease-in-out 0.15s;
          transition: border-color ease-in-out 0.15s, box-shadow ease-in-out 0.15s;
}

.campotexto:focus {
  border-color: #66afe9;
  outline: 0;
  -webkit-box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075), 0 0 8px rgba(102, 175, 233, 0.6);
          box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075), 0 0 8px rgba(102, 175, 233, 0.6);
}

.campotexto:-moz-placeholder {
  color: #999999;
}

.campotexto::-moz-placeholder {
  color: #999999;
  opacity: 1;
}

.campotexto:-ms-input-placeholder {
  color: #999999;
}

.campotexto::-webkit-input-placeholder {
  color: #999999;
}

.campotexto[disabled],
.campotexto[readonly],
fieldset[disabled] .campotexto {
  cursor: not-allowed;
  background-color: #eeeeee;
}

textarea.campotexto {
  height: auto;
}

#DrpEscuchaste
{
    width:150px;
    }
    
#TxtCP
    {
        width:85px;
        }
.obli
{
    background-color:#F5FF7F;
    }